h1.note{ float: none; }
#lesson{ width: 25em; float: right; }
#note { color: #999; line-height: 1.3; font-size: 0.8em; }
#lesson01,#lesson02,h3.h3method{ font-family: "ヒラギノ角ゴ Pro W3", "Hiragino Kaku Gothic Pro", "メイリオ", Meiryo, Osaka, "ＭＳ Ｐゴシック", "MS PGothic", sans-serif; }
#lesson01{ }
#lesson02{ margin-bottom: 1em; }
#lesson03{ margin-bottom: 3em; font-family: "Arial Black", Gadget, sans-serif; color: #FFF; }

#lesson01 h2{ }
h3.h3method{ display: block; margin: 0px 0px 0.5em; padding: 5px 5px 2px; width: 4em; background: #ECD61E; text-align: center; color: #FFF; line-height: 1; }
ul.box{ display: block; margin: 0px; padding: 0px; line-height: 1.3em; }

#method1{ border: 1px solid #FFF; padding: 0.5em; margin-bottom: 1em; font-size: 0.8em; height: 60px; }
#method2{ border: 1px solid #FFF; padding: 0.5em 0.5em 0em; margin-bottom: 1.3em; font-size: 0.8em; background: url(/m/qr.gif) no-repeat 280px center; height: 100px; }


.yajirusi{ font-size: 1.5em; color: #ECD61E; display: block; padding-bottom: 0px;  text-align: center; line-height: 1em; }
.poi1{ margin-bottom: 1em; }
.poi2{ margin-bottom: 1em;}

#content a.whitelink { color: #fff; background: #ECD61E; display: block; padding: 0.8em; line-height: 1; text-align: center; }
#content a.whitelink:visited { text-decoration: none; color: #FFF; }
#content a.whitelink:hover { text-decoration: none; color: #EEE100; background: #FFF; }

#supec{ margin-bottom: 3em; display: block; }
#browser{ float: left; width: 50%; font-size: 0.9em; }
#spec{ float: right; width: 50%; font-size: 0.9em; }

